Microsoft.AspNetCore.Mvc.Razor.Compilation Espacio de nombres
Importante
Parte de la información hace referencia a la versión preliminar del producto, que puede haberse modificado sustancialmente antes de lanzar la versión definitiva. Microsoft no otorga ninguna garantía, explícita o implícita, con respecto a la información proporcionada aquí.
Proporciona los tipos necesarios para admitir la compilación de Razor Pages y las vistas de Razor.
Clases
| CompilationFailedException |
ExceptionQue se produce al obtener acceso al resultado de una compilación con errores. |
| CompiledViewDescriptor |
Representa una vista o página de Razor compilada. |
| MetadataReferenceFeature |
Especifica la lista de que se MetadataReference usa en la compilación de Razor. |
| MetadataReferenceFeatureProvider |
IApplicationFeatureProvider<TFeature>Para MetadataReferenceFeature que usa DependencyContext las instancias registradas AssemblyPart que se van a crear MetadataReference . |
| RazorReferenceManager |
Administra las referencias de compilación para la compilación de Razor. |
| RazorViewAttribute |
Esta clase se reemplaza por RazorCompiledItem y el tiempo de ejecución no lo usará. |
| RelativeFileInfo |
Tipo de contenedor que representa IFileInfo junto con la ruta de acceso relativa de la base de la aplicación para un archivo en el sistema de archivos. |
| RoslynCompilationContext |
Objeto de contexto que se usa para pasar información sobre la compilación de la página de Razor actual. |
| ViewsFeature |
Característica que contiene descriptores de vista. |
| ViewsFeatureProvider |
Interfaz IApplicationFeatureProvider<TFeature> para ViewsFeature. |
Estructuras
| CompilationResult |
Representa el resultado de la compilación. |
Interfaces
| ICompilationService |
Proporciona métodos para la compilación de una página de Razor. |
| IRazorCompilationService |
Especifica los contratos para un servicio que compila archivos de Razor. |
| IViewCompilationMemoryCacheProvider |
Proporciona una instancia de IMemoryCache que se utiliza para almacenar vistas compiladas de Razor. |
| IViewCompiler |
Representa un compilador de vistas. |
| IViewCompilerProvider |
Proporciona un IViewCompiler. |
Comentarios
Para obtener más información sobre las vistas de MVC, vea vistas en ASP.net Core MVC.